利用Dronecode SDK进行无人机智能快递配送系统开发

蓝色幻想 2020-05-10 ⋅ 12 阅读

引言

无人机技术的迅猛发展为快递配送领域带来了革命性的变化。利用无人机进行智能快递配送可以实现快速、高效、安全的送货服务。在本文中,我们将介绍如何利用Dronecode SDK开发一个智能快递配送系统。

Dronecode SDK简介

Dronecode SDK是一套用于开发无人机应用程序的开源软件开发工具包。它提供了一组API,使开发者能够与无人机进行通信,控制飞行、获取传感器数据和执行任务等功能。Dronecode SDK支持多个无人机平台,包括DJI、PX4和ArduPilot等。

开发无人机智能快递配送系统的步骤

1. 硬件准备

首先,我们需要准备一些硬件设备,包括无人机、计算机和无人机遥控器等。

2. 安装Dronecode SDK

在计算机上安装Dronecode SDK,可以从其官方网站(https://sdk.dronecode.org/)上获取最新的安装包。

3. 创建项目

使用所选的编程语言(如C++、Python)创建一个新的项目,并导入Dronecode SDK库。

4. 连接无人机

在代码中使用Dronecode SDK提供的API连接到无人机。这将允许您与无人机进行通信,并获取有关其状态和传感器数据的信息。

5. 配置任务

为无人机配送任务创建相应的代码逻辑。例如,您可以指定起飞地点、目标地点和货物重量等参数。

6. 控制飞行

使用Dronecode SDK的飞行控制API来控制无人机的飞行。您可以设置无人机的航点、高度和速度等参数,以实现安全且有效的快递配送。

7. 实时监视

使用Dronecode SDK提供的API,根据需要实时监视无人机的位置、飞行状态和传感器数据等信息。这将有助于您确保配送任务的顺利进行。

8. 故障诊断和处理

利用Dronecode SDK的故障诊断API来检测并处理无人机可能出现的故障。这将有助于确保无人机的安全飞行和货物的顺利配送。

9. 数据分析和优化

通过分析无人机的飞行数据和配送结果,您可以找到改进配送系统的方法,并优化配送效率和用户体验。

结论

利用Dronecode SDK进行无人机智能快递配送系统的开发可以大大提高配送效率和服务质量。随着无人机技术的发展和成熟,无人机快递配送有望在未来成为更加普遍的选择。通过投资时间和资源来开发和完善智能快递配送系统,您将能够为用户提供更优质的服务,并在这个领域中获得竞争优势。

请记住,在开发无人机快递配送系统时,要确保符合当地的法规和规定,以确保无人机的安全运营。


全部评论: 0

    我有话说: